\u003cp\u003e\u003cb\u003eIlluminates the multiple barriers that plague the education system and shows the way toward enlightened and inclusive educational policy and policymaking\u003c/b\u003e\u003c/p\u003e \u003cp\u003eThis book showcases new scholarship in the broad field of education policy and governance. Authored by some of the field\u0026rsquo;s foremost scholars, as well as new and up-and-coming academics, this definitive handbook offers a range of cultural, economic, and political perspectives on the state of education policy today. It addresses historic, current, and future education policy--incorporating changing social landscapes of education, economy, and policy.\u003c/p\u003e \u003cp\u003e\u003ci\u003eThe Wiley Handbook of Educational Policy\u003c/i\u003e covers the role of politics in education governance; the politics of philanthropy and for-profits; the culture and economy of professional organizations; the governance of technology integration; and future political realities to global citizenry. Themes and topics range not only across early childhood, K-12, and tertiary forms of schooling, but also across the policy questions and concerns that transcend these distinctions. Each chapter features key words, key questions, conclusions, and thought-provoking ideas that provoke readers to think about ways to improve the current conditions under which educational policy-makers work.\u003c/p\u003e \u003cul\u003e \u003cli\u003eProvides a traditional understanding of educational policy\u003c/li\u003e \u003cli\u003eShows how educational policy has changed due to the boom of private funding\u003c/li\u003e \u003cli\u003eExplores the changing demographics in education populations over the last 40 years\u003c/li\u003e \u003cli\u003eDiscusses policies and the ethics of using and overseeing technology in teaching and learning environments\u003c/li\u003e \u003cli\u003eLooks at future trends from contemporary political origins\u003c/li\u003e \u003c/ul\u003e \u003ci\u003eThe Wiley Handbook of Educational Policy\u003c/i\u003e is an important book that should be read by every administrator, policy maker, and educator working in the education system.
